Advanced Powder Coating Workshop
Powder Coating 102 - Advanced Powder Coating Technology is a 2-day, intensive seminar consisting of the more intricate issues facing the powder coating user.
Topics covered include a thorough explanation of the powder coating chemistries available today and the respective performance features of each technology. We will also delve into the complex mechanisms of gloss control and how to achieve consistent product appearance. A comprehensive discussion of special effect powder technology will give you an understanding of how metallics and pearlescent finishes are created and what to you need to know when applying these specialties. A similarly inclusive presentation will cover the fine details of textures, hammertones, wrinkle and vein effect powder coatings.
Insight will be provided for troubleshooting common and more complicated performance issues such as incompatibility, contamination, incomplete cure, corrosion resistance, hardness and solvent resistance. And finally a wide-ranging and interactive discussion of the latest technology trends will round out the program.
This course is taught by Kevin Biller, of The Powder Coating Research Group.

About your instructor: Kevin Biller
Kevin owns and operates The Powder Coating Research Group, a laboratory dedicated to powder coating testing, evaluations and product development. He began his career in powder coating technology in 1978 at the Glidden Paint Company. For the first 20 years of his career he worked here and at Herberts Powder Coatings. Since then he has owned and run a powder coating manufacturer and was the editor of a major trade journal.
Kevin has four US Patents in powder coating technology. He has delivered numerous papers and has written over 50 articles on industrial coatings. He has published a handbook “Powder Coatings: Foundation for the Novice Formulator” in 2004 by BNP Media, Troy, MI. He regularly writes a monthly column “Ask Joe Powder” for Metal Finishing magazine
